Output 32be7dd38951aa1e60b1c808efe97ee516adb76f8035e2d4150719a3d72fca7c:31

value
8871841
script pubkey
OP_0 OP_PUSHBYTES_20 df93f85577268bb1bea563f8554da4238d6a0587
address
bc1qm7fls4thy69mr049v0u92ndyywxk5pv8d5nxzg
transaction
32be7dd38951aa1e60b1c808efe97ee516adb76f8035e2d4150719a3d72fca7c
confirmations
246912
spent
true